Change in army top brass, Maj Gen Ziaul sacked

The Bangladesh Army has undergone a significant reshuffle in its leadership.

In the latest changes, Major General Ziaul Ahsan has been relieved from service, according to a press release from the Directorate of Inter-Services Public Relations (ISPR) on Tuesday (August 6).

In addition, Lieutenant General Md Saiful Alam has been reassigned to the Ministry of Foreign Affairs.

Other key appointments include Lieutenant General Mizanur Rahman Shamim as the Chief of General Staff of the Bangladesh Army, Lieutenant General Ahmad Tabrez Shams Chowdhury as Quartermaster General, Lieutenant General Md Mojibur Rahman as General Officer Commanding at Army Training and Doctrine Command, Lieutenant General Mohammad Shahinul Haque as Commandant of the National Defence College, and Major General ASM Ridwanur Rahman as Director General of the National Telecommunication Monitoring Centre.

These changes come in the wake of the resignation of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ina on Monday.
